The valley below dissolves in a blue-violet atmospheric haze, the Hudson's winding course barely visible as a pale gleam threading through a dense canopy of summer green. In the foreground, \u003cstrong\u003ethe ornate terracotta-red columns of Olana's loggia\u003c\/strong\u003e frame the composition as a deliberate pictorial device, the architecture pressing in from the right to give the infinite panorama a human scale. Church's handling here is precise where precision matters: the crisp silhouettes of the column capitals, the exact tonal recession from near-black forest shadow through middle-value foliage to the luminous blue midground distance. The light itself is the subject, and it is treated with the scientific exactitude Church brought to every study of natural illumination.\u003c\/p\u003e\u003cp\u003eChurch built Olana between 1870 and 1872 on a 250-acre property at Hudson, New York, designing both the house and the landscaped grounds as a single total artwork. By that point he was the undisputed heir to Thomas Cole's \u003cem\u003eHudson River School\u003c\/em\u003e tradition, though his ambitions had expanded far beyond Cole's: his vast South American and Arctic canvases had made him an international celebrity through the 1860s, and Olana represented a deliberate retreat into a more intimate, meditative mode of observation. Views from the estate's terraces and towers became a sustained late-career subject, allowing Church to study the same geography through changing seasons, weather systems and times of day with something close to a systematic programme. This sunset study belongs to that series. The painting's \u003cem\u003eluminist\u003c\/em\u003e sensibility, that precise attention to the quality and direction of light as the primary carrier of meaning in an American landscape, is inseparable from the \u003cem\u003eHudson River School\u003c\/em\u003e philosophy that light was not merely an effect but evidence of a providential order underlying the visible world.
